This study investigates the effect of Denosumab treatment compared to treatment with placebo, in patients with Thalasemia Major and Osteoporosis

EVALUATION OF EFFICACY OF DENOSUMAB IN PATIENTS WITH THALASSEMIA MAJOR AND OSTEOPOROSIS: A RANDOMIZED, PLACEBO-CONTROLLED, SINGLE-SITE, DOUBLE BLIND PHASE 2B CLINICAL TRIAL

Main Objective: The primary objective is to evaluate the effect of Denosumab (plus vitamin D & calcium) on lumbar spine BMD in patients with Thalassemia Major and Osteoporosis as compared with control (placebo plus vitamin D & calcium) at 12 months.;Secondary Objective: 1) To evaluate the effect of Denosumab (plus vitamin D & calcium) on femoral neck and wrist bone BMD in patients with Thalassemia Major and Osteoporosis as compared with control (placebo plus vitamin D & calcium) at 12 months. 2) To evaluate the effect of Denosumab on markers of bone remodeling of patients with ThalassemiaMajor and Osteoporosis. 3) To evaluate the safety profile of Denosumab in patients with Thalassemia ajor and Osteoporosis. ;Primary end point(s): The primary efficacy endpoint is the percent change from baseline in the lumbar spine BMD.;Timepoint(s) of evaluation of this end point: at month 12

Secondary end point(s): 1. Percent change from baseline in BMD of the total hip and femoral neck . 2. Percent change from baseline in BMD at the distal third radius. 3 Percent change from baseline in sCTX.;Timepoint(s) of evaluation of this end point: 1. At month 12. 2. At month 12. 3. At month 3 post injection.
